什么专业是编程专业的学科
-
编程专业的学科主要包括计算机科学与技术、软件工程、信息安全等。其中,计算机科学与技术是最典型的编程专业学科,它涵盖了计算机系统、算法与数据结构、编程语言等方面的知识。计算机科学与技术专业培养学生的计算机基础知识和编程技能,使他们能够掌握计算机的原理和方法,具备软件开发和系统管理的能力。
软件工程是一门综合性较强的学科,它着重培养学生的软件开发和项目管理能力。软件工程专业注重软件开发的整个过程,包括需求分析、设计、编码、测试和维护等环节。学生在软件工程专业中学习软件开发方法、软件工程管理、软件测试等知识,以培养他们成为优秀的软件工程师。
信息安全是近年来兴起的一门学科,它主要研究如何保护计算机系统和网络安全。信息安全专业培养学生的网络安全意识和技术能力,使他们能够识别和防止各种网络攻击,保护信息安全。学生在信息安全专业中学习网络安全原理、密码学、网络攻防等知识,以成为专业的信息安全工程师。
除了以上专业,还有许多与编程相关的学科,如数据科学、人工智能、物联网等,它们也涉及到编程技能的应用和开发。这些学科都需要学生具备扎实的编程基础和创新思维能力,以适应快速发展的信息技术行业。
1年前 -
编程专业是计算机科学与技术领域的一门学科。在编程专业中,学生将学习和掌握计算机编程的基本原理、技术和工具。以下是编程专业的一些学科内容:
-
计算机科学基础知识:学生将学习计算机科学的基本概念,包括计算机体系结构、操作系统、数据结构和算法等。这些知识对于理解计算机编程的原理和技术非常重要。
-
编程语言:学生将学习多种编程语言,如C++、Java、Python等。通过学习不同的编程语言,学生可以了解不同语言的特点和用途,并能够根据需要选择合适的语言进行编程。
-
网络编程:学生将学习如何使用网络协议和技术进行编程,以实现网络应用程序的开发。他们将学习如何设计和实现客户端和服务器端的网络通信,以及如何处理网络安全和性能方面的问题。
-
数据库:学生将学习数据库的基本概念和技术,以及如何使用数据库管理系统进行数据的存储、检索和管理。他们将学习如何设计和实现数据库应用程序,并掌握常见的数据库查询语言,如SQL。
-
软件工程:学生将学习软件开发的基本原理和方法,包括需求分析、系统设计、编码、测试和维护等。他们将学习如何使用软件开发工具和技术,以及如何组织和管理软件开发项目。
除了上述学科内容,编程专业还可能涉及人工智能、机器学习、数据科学、移动应用开发等领域的知识。学生还可以选择特定的应用领域,如游戏开发、Web开发、嵌入式系统开发等,来进一步深化自己的专业知识。总之,编程专业是一个广泛而且不断发展的学科,学生需要持续学习和更新自己的知识,以跟上快速发展的科技行业。
1年前 -
-
计算机科学与技术是编程专业的学科之一。计算机科学与技术是研究计算机系统的原理、设计、开发与应用的学科,主要包括计算机硬件、软件、网络、数据结构、算法、操作系统、数据库等方面的知识。
在计算机科学与技术专业中,学生将学习编程语言、数据结构与算法、操作系统、计算机网络、数据库等基础知识,掌握计算机程序设计和开发的方法和技巧。具体来说,编程专业的学科主要涉及以下几个方面:
-
编程语言:学生需要学习多种编程语言,如C/C++、Java、Python等,掌握它们的语法和特性,了解不同编程语言的适用场景和优缺点。
-
数据结构与算法:学生需要学习数据结构和算法的基本概念和常用算法,如链表、树、图、排序、查找等,掌握它们的实现和应用,提高程序的效率和性能。
-
操作系统:学生需要学习操作系统的原理和设计,了解进程管理、内存管理、文件系统等核心概念,掌握操作系统的编程接口和应用开发。
-
计算机网络:学生需要学习计算机网络的基本原理和协议,了解网络通信的基本概念和技术,掌握网络编程和网络应用的开发。
-
数据库:学生需要学习数据库的基本概念和原理,了解关系数据库和非关系数据库的设计和管理,掌握数据库的查询语言和应用开发。
此外,编程专业的学科还涉及软件工程、人工智能、图形图像处理、嵌入式系统等领域的知识。学生可以根据自己的兴趣和发展方向选择相应的课程和专业方向。
1年前 -